USB board Description USB board (includes cable) Spare part number 603922-001 Before removing the USB board, follow these steps: 1. Shut down the computer. If you are unsure whether the computer is off or in Hibernation, turn the computer on, and then shut it down through the operating system. 2. Disconnect all external devices connected to the computer. 3. Disconnect the power from the computer by first unplugging the power cord from the AC outlet and then unplugging the AC adapter from the computer. 4. Remove the battery (see Battery on page 41). 5. Remove the following components: a. Hard drive (see Hard drive on page 51) b. Optical drive (see Optical drive on page 54) c. Top cover (see Top cover on page 55) Remove the USB board: 1. Position the computer upright with the right side toward you. 2. If necessary, move the power connector cable aside to gain access to the USB board screw. 3. Disconnect the USB board cable (1) from the system board. 4. Remove the Phillips PM2.5×8.0 screw (2) that secures the USB board to the base enclosure. Component replacement procedures 61
